It was a good run, but the Victory Baptist Academy Saints unfortunately witnessed the end of their four-game winning streak on Friday. They fell 51-38 to Northern Virginia HomeSchool. The result shouldn't come as a shock considering that's the fewest points Victory Baptist Academy has scored all season.
Despite the defeat, Victory Baptist Academy saw an underclassman step up: Landon Cormican scored 19 points. Cormican scored a full 50% of Victory Baptist Academy's points, the fourth time in a row he's earned more than a third of the team's points. Isaac Conaway was another key contributor, scoring seven points.
Northern Virginia HomeSchool can attribute much of their success to Gabe Drown, who scored 16 points. That's the first time this season that Drown scored 15 or more points. Another player making a difference was Joshua/Khase Anderson, who scored six points.
Victory Baptist Academy's defeat dropped their record down to 6-2. As for Northern Virginia HomeSchool, the win was the fourth in a row for them, bringing their record for this year to 5-1-1.
